In recent years, the way we pay for goods and services has undergone a significant transformation. Fewer people are carrying cash, and 'cashless' is becoming the new normal. This shift is driven by the convenience of digital payment methods, such as credit cards, mobile banking apps, and e-wallets. For consumers, paying with a phone or a card is often faster and easier than counting out notes and coins. It also allows for better tracking of spending, as every transaction is recorded digitally.
However, the move towards a cashless society is not without its challenges. One major concern is security. While digital payments are generally secure, the risk of data breaches and online fraud is real. Another issue is digital exclusion. Not everyone has access to a bank account or a smartphone, particularly the elderly or those in low-income communities. For these groups, cash remains an essential tool. Therefore, while the trend towards cashless payments is likely to continue, it is important to ensure that no one is left behind in this digital transition.
